It is December 20, 2026. A customer's ID shows a date of birth of December 21, 2005. Can they be served alcohol today?

a.Yes, they are 21
b.Yes, one day early is fine
c.No, they turn 21 tomorrow and are still a minor today
d.Only after 5 p.m.

Explanation

On December 20, 2026, a person born December 21, 2005 is still 20 because their 21st birthday is the following day. Even a single day short of 21 means they must be refused. The exact birth date, not just the year, governs eligibility.

Law Reference: Texas Alcoholic Beverage Code
